b'ceeres logoReadings of original poetry and fiction by two leading South Slavic authors, Igor \\u0160tiks from Croatia and Ale\\u0161 Debeljak from Slovenia, both of whom currently reside in Chicago. The readings are followed by a discussion of the creative atmosphere and trends in contemporary literature in Southeast Europe, with time devoted to the experience of writing away from one\\u2019s home country.
